首页
技术小册
AIGC
面试刷题
技术文章
MAGENTO
云计算
视频课程
源码下载
PDF书籍
「涨薪秘籍」
登录
注册
数据抓包
Charles的介绍和使用
Charles的安装和使用
Charles的使用
抓取HTTPS数据包
App爬虫和小程序爬虫
iOS系统的配置和使用
Android的配置和使用
微信小程序爬虫
中间人爬虫
mitmproxy的介绍和安装
mitmproxy的使用
使用Python定制mitmproxy
实战案例—Keep热门
Android与原生App爬虫
环境搭建-安装JRE
安装Android SDK
设置环境变量
开启开发者模式
使用Python操纵手机
选择器与操作
获得屏幕文字
滚动屏幕
滑动屏幕
点击屏幕
输入文字
判断元素是否存在
点亮关闭屏幕
操作实体按键
watcher
单设备应用
多设备应用(群控)
实战案例—BOSS直聘爬虫
Scrapy的使用
在Scrapy中使用XPath
Scrapy与MongoDB
在Scrapy中使用MongoDB
Scrapy与Redis
当前位置:
首页>>
技术小册>>
Python爬虫入门与实战开发(下)
小册名称:Python爬虫入门与实战开发(下)
在分析异步加载的网页时,Chrome的开发者工具非常好用。通过在开发者工具的“Network”选项卡中寻找被加载的数据,然后用Python模拟出这个数据的请求,从而直接访问网站的后台接口,就可以得到数据。 但是开发者工具有一个特别不方便的地方,那就是没法对数据进行搜索。如果想知道一个特定的异步加载内容来自哪个请求,必须在“Network”选项卡里面一个请求一个请求地进行查看。如果一个网页的请求有几百个,那么这样寻找起来是非常费时、费力的。要简化寻找数据的过程,就需要设法直接全局搜索网页的所有请求的返回数据。 为了实现这个目的,就需要使用Charles。Charles是一个跨平台的HTTP抓包工具。使用它可以像Chrome一样截取HTTP或者HTTPS请求的数据包。同时Charles还有Chrome所不具备的很多奇妙功能。
上一篇:
数据抓包
下一篇:
Charles的安装和使用
该分类下的相关小册推荐:
Python编程轻松进阶(一)
Python高性能编程与实战
Python机器学习基础教程(下)
Python3网络爬虫开发实战(上)
Python高并发编程与实战
Python机器学习基础教程(上)
Python编程轻松进阶(五)
Python合辑5-格式化字符串
Python合辑11-闭包函数
Python面试指南
Python与办公-玩转PDF
Python合辑3-字符串用法深度总结